This tax is levied to defray the expense of constructing
cement sidewalks five (5) feet wide and four (4) inches thick upon
the portions of said streets opposite the property hereinbefore
.and hereinafter described to be especially affected and benefited
by said improvement, and it is hereby adjudged, determined and
established that said property will be especially benefited there-
by to the full amount of the tax hereby levied, and said parcels
of land. are hereby assessed at en equal and uniform sate in accor-
dance with the linear foot frontage upon said portions of said
streets fronting upon and to e depth of twenty-five (25) feet back
therefrom, and the tax hereby levied end_ to be assessed upon said
parcels of land is four thousand one hundred fifty and 23/100
(v4,150.23) dollars, or 85844/100000 (0.885844) dollars per front
or linear foot of abutting property, there being 4834.62 feet of
abuttin property within the boundaries of the lots, blocks and
• streets above mentioned in said district, hich is the total cost
and cost per front. foot of said sidewalks, according to the con-
treotentered into for the performance of said cork and ,
making said improvement, ,:pith Mckay S Reed, dated the 9th day of
September, 1912, and the Treasurer is hereby authorized and direct-
ed to assess, in accordance with the provisions of this ordinance,
for the purpose herein mentioned:

SECTION 2. Said. tax shall become and be delingbant in five
1 .
. .
-4-
equal yearly inctellmente, with interest on the whole sum unpaid
at the rate of six per cent per annum, payable at the tine each
installment to clue, to-wit: One-fifth thereof one year after the
ordinance confirmicip the levy of the tax for the payment for such
improvement becomes effective; one-fifth thereof in two years
after said ordinance becomes effective; one-fifth 'thereof in three
years after said, ordinance becomes effective; one-fifth thereof in
four years after said ordinance becomes effective; and one-fifth
thereof in five years after said ordinance becomes effective. One
, or more of said installments, in the order in which they are pay-
able, or the whole special tax, may be paid at any time within
thirty days after the ordinance confirmine the levy of the tax
becomes effective, without interest. In the event of any install-
ment or the interect aforesaid not being paid on the date the same
becomes due, the whole amount of the special tax unpaid at the timr.
sold instellment and interest are due, shall become due and payable,
and shall drew interest at the rate of eight per cent per annum
until the sale of the property asseseed; provided, one or more in-
stellmente, in the order in which they ere payable, or the whole
special tax unpaid, may be peid on the day any inctellment becomes
duo, by pnyin2; the amount thereof and interact to said date.
OECIOE O. Thie ordieence shall take effect one day after
its first publication.
